From the day we have been using Windows '95 we have noticed the four squared Window feature during start up, the Start button and various other places and applications and of course with some design modifications throughout the series of different OS versions from Microsoft. But there are now reports suggesting the replacement of the well documented logo with a new one. The design still remains the same four squared Window but this time the Window seems to be more straight than the floating design of previous versions.

With the #-Link-Snipped-#, it would be interesting to see where the new logo features. There seems to be a lot of photoshopped images available everywhere but #-Link-Snipped-# have also images of devices and leaked images sporting the new logo.

There is nothing official about the new logo yet and we also think Microsoft will not choose to change the Windows logo which has been part of identity of the company for about two decades.
